Human Solutions 6th Annual Golf Tournament Raises $102,860

Portland, September 18th, 2014. At a very critical time, event sponsors made a tremendous push to reach their $100,000 fundraising goal through the Dennis’ 7 Dees Annual Charity Golf Tournament to benefit Human Solutions. What once was a small vendor and employee golf outing sponsored by the owners of Dennis’ 7 Dees Landscaping and Garden Centers has now evolved into a significant fundraiser that benefits homeless families in East Portland and East Multnomah County through Human Solutions’ programs and services.

“There is so work much to do at Human Solutions that needs immediate funding, stated Dave Snodgrass, president of Dennis’ 7 Dees Landscaping and Garden Centers.  A new 120 bed family winter shelter is in the planning stages–staffing and supplies will need to be ready on November 1st when the emergency winter shelter opens.  The proceeds from this year’s Golf Tournament will ensure that the Family Winter Shelter can stay open until the end of April 2015.  Dave added that “the Dennis’ 7 Dees Company is pleased to help Human Solutions provide for over 150 homeless families each night of the year.”

Jean DeMaster, executive director of Human Solutions notes, “People think that because the economy is improving, that homelessness is also on the decline.  This simply isn’t true.  There is a huge shortage of shelter and housing throughout the tri-county area.  The weather is growing colder and the rain will soon start; during this time, the number of homeless families seeking shelter always increases.  We are so grateful to the staff at Dennis’ 7 Dees, particularly the Snodgrass brothers, Dave, Dean and Drew for recognizing the plight of these homeless families and doing something about it.   These funds will go directly to getting kids and their parents a safe, warm place to stay.”

Human Solutions promotes self-sufficiency for homeless and low-income families and individuals in outer East Portland and East Multnomah County. The agency’s four primary program areas are homelessness prevention, affordable housing, employment and economic development, and safety net services such as rent and utility assistance.
